An All Star Mother's Mission: More than 125,000 minutes given to US Troops in Iraq.

Sturbridge, MA  – All Star Incentive Marketing recently reached out to US troops stationed in Iraq. Troops were sent more than 2100 phone cards left over from a client’s incentive program. The 60-minute phone cards allowed soldiers to make calls from Iraq to the United States. Kathy Knapp, an All Star Program Manager, thought up and coordinated the massive effort. Knapp’s son, Sgt. Ryan Scanlon of Londonberry, NH, is part of the 167th Command Support Group based in Camp Speicher, Trikit, Iraq.

Scanlon’s unit is tasked with protecting high-ranking officers as they travel between camps. During a few missions, Scanlon was able to personally pass out some of the phone cards before dividing the remainder among several Staff Sergeants to disperse in Ballad, Mosul, Trikrit and Camp Anaconda. According to his mother Knapp, Scanlon said he felt like Santa Claus and was glad to help those with families back home.

Knapp commented, “The phone cards are much-needed luxury items to these soldiers.”
